Well, I don’t want to admit my age (fifty-three), but for three decades I have been aching to build my own T-Bucket road­ster. What is a T-Bucket, you ask?

Well, it is a replica of Henry Ford’s ven­er­a­ble Model T Ford, minus a lot of body parts and with a lot more horsepower.

Total Performance T-Bucket

Back in April of 2007, I drove to Walling­ford, CT to visit Total Per­for­mance a shop that pro­duces an after-market T-Bucket kit. The lit­tle beauty above was on hand for me to drool over. After a cou­ple of hours of chat­ting, a down-payment on a com­plete kit leapt out of my pocket and into the cof­fers at Total.

T-Bucket interior

I wish it were oth­er­wise, but being a man of mod­est means, I am still pay­ing off the kit. I hope to have my hands on every­thing within the next few months and I am start­ing to get anx­ious to get started on the build.
